Abstract

ISO/IEC 24753:2011 defines a minimum application protocol to support sensors and the monitoring of batteries in conjunction with RFID tags utilizing the air interface as defined in the ISO/IEC 18000 series.It provides common encoding rules for identifying sensors, their functions, and their delivered measurements. It also defines the process rules to support the following functions: selecting and de-selecting a particular sensory function when more than one is supported by the RFID tag;setting sensor parameters both initially and ongoing;starting and stopping the monitoring function of a sensor;accessing sensor data; andcarrying out basic processing of sensor data and interpreting this into a format that is meaningful for an application.
